Before the era of synthetic supplementation, there was a deep understanding of nutrient density. If you look at the diets of the most resilient cultures, you’ll find that they focused on organs, specifically the liver, as their primary source of meat.

Beef liver is one of the most nutrient-dense foods on the planet. Its nutrients exist in a complex matrix of cofactors that tell your body exactly how they need to be absorbed and used.

Beef Liver Nutrient Profile:

  • Preformed Vitamin A: Essential for vision, immune function, and skin health.
  • Vitamin B12: Vital for energy production and neurological function.
  • Copper: Aids iron absorption and heart health.
  • Choline: Vital for brain development and liver function.

These are whole food sources that are generally highly bioavailable, which means that instead of being flushed out like synthetic vitamins, flushing is replaced by cellular uptake.
